“…Literature review reveals that acyclic cations such as phosphonium, ammonium, sulphonium, cholinium, and cyclic cations such as imidazolium, pyridinium, pyrrolidinium, and piperidinium, are employed in the design of ILs (Fig. 2) 87,89,101,[104][105][106] with imidazolium cations being the most extensively studied. 104 On the other hand, more exibility is available for the selection of anions since these could be inorganic, such as halides, cyanate, phosphate, sulfate, nitrate, borate, as well as organic, such as phenolate, benzoate, malonate, and amines (Fig.…”
